JM Old Fashioned

photo
  • • 1 tsp fine sugar
  • • 3 dashes Angostura bitters
  • • 2 oz Rhum JM VO

Build in glass in order listed. Add ice. Stir approximately 20 times. Express orange peel over cocktail and enjoy!
